Hi team,

Before I hand off the 3.2 release, please note the humidity sensor drift reported on Verdana controllers in the Elmbrook trial site. Drift exceeds 4% after roughly ten days of continuous operation; firmware 3.2.1 adds an automatic recalibration cycle every 72 hours. Support should advise growers to install 3.2.1 and trigger a manual recalibration once. The hotfix bundle must be verified before distribution, so I'm including the signing key used for the 3.2.1 packages below.

release key, fahof-yagap: bky3_m5d

To the sales leads of Quillhaven Analytics: leadership is in early-stage discussions regarding a possible acquisition of Marrowfield Data, a regional firm whose Pondstone forecasting suite complements our own. Please treat this as strictly internal. Do not adjust pipeline commitments, pause any Marrowfield-adjacent deals, or signal anything to prospects until diligence concludes. A dedicated briefing will follow once terms firm up. The confidential note on our broader business plans is appended immediately below.

board note of kadug-tawig: Only 5 of the 100 pilot accounts renewed Oliath, so a churn review is set for April 15.

**Ticket: Drift detected on Pellcrest autoscaler**

During the quarterly audit we found the queue-depth autoscaler on the Marrowline ingest tier running values that diverge from the approved baseline committed in the Harkow repo. The scale-up threshold and cooldown were changed manually in June without review. Please assess exposure before we reconcile. The live values observed on the node are listed below.

deployment values, tajeg-yahaf:
[lamvan]
team = kelmir
access_code = ac_205d2b
host = lamvan.olvarqstack.corp
port = 9200
owner = fraion.giliel
peer = rusath.kelvinet.internal

Ticket: Slimmed image breaks runtime on Pellarc build agents.

Repro steps:
1. Build the hollowed image with the strip-layers profile enabled.
2. Push to the staging registry and deploy to the canary pool.
3. Container exits with a missing shared-library error within ten seconds.

Expected: parity with the full image. Actual: crash loop. Suspect the trim step removes the resolver libs. To pull the failing image from the staging registry, authenticate with the token below.

session JWT of tawip-kajog = eyJhbGciOiJIUzI1NiIsInR5cCI6IkpXVCJ9.eyJzdWIiOiI2dKYGGIn0.afsnASii